Memphis International Airport Taxi Services

For many visitors, their first need for a Memphis taxi occurs immediately upon arrival at Memphis International Airport (MEM). The airport offers a structured taxi service system:

  1. After collecting your luggage, follow signs to the Ground Transportation area
  2. Proceed to the designated taxi stand located outside the baggage claim area
  3. An airport transportation coordinator may assist with organizing taxis for passengers
  4. Taxis operate on a first-come, first-served basis from a designated queue

All taxis operating from Memphis International Airport must be licensed with the Memphis Transportation Commission, ensuring a baseline of safety and reliability. Expect to pay a standard airport pickup fee in addition to the metered fare.

Taxi Rates and Payment Options in Memphis

Understanding taxi rates helps prepare for your journey through Memphis. While exact rates may vary slightly between companies, Memphis taxis generally operate on the following fee structure:

  • Initial pickup fee (flag drop): $3.00-$3.50
  • Per-mile charge: Approximately $2.00-$2.50
  • Waiting time: About $24 per hour when the taxi is stopped or moving very slowly
  • Airport pickup surcharge: $2.00-$3.00

A typical 5-mile journey within Memphis might cost approximately $13-$16 before gratuity. Most Memphis taxis accept multiple payment methods:

  • Cash (still preferred by many drivers)
  • Credit/debit cards
  • Mobile payment through company apps
  • Some services accept digital payment platforms like Apple Pay or Google Pay

It’s always wise to confirm payment options when booking your taxi memphis tn service, especially if you plan to pay with a method other than cash.

Popular Destinations and Estimated Taxi Costs

To help plan your budget, here are approximate taxi fares for common routes in Memphis:

  • Memphis International Airport to Downtown: $25-$30
  • Downtown to Graceland: $22-$28
  • Beale Street to Memphis Zoo: $12-$15
  • Downtown to Memphis Botanic Garden: $18-$22
  • Midtown to University of Memphis: $12-$15

Remember that these estimates don’t include gratuity (typically 15-20% is customary for good service) and may increase during heavy traffic periods.

How long does it typically take for a taxi to arrive after calling in Memphis?

In central areas of Memphis, expect a wait time of 5-15 minutes during normal periods. During busy times or in outlying areas, waits may extend to 20-30 minutes.

Are Memphis taxis safe?

Licensed taxis in Memphis must meet safety standards set by the Memphis Transportation Commission. Vehicles undergo regular inspections, and drivers must pass background checks and maintain commercial insurance coverage.

Can I hail a taxi on the street in Memphis?

While possible in downtown areas, particularly near Beale Street and major hotels, street hailing is less common in Memphis than in larger cities. Pre-booking by phone or app is generally more reliable.

Do Memphis taxis operate 24/7?

Major companies like Yellow Cab Memphis offer 24-hour service, though availability may be more limited during very late night/early morning hours outside of weekend periods.

How many passengers can a standard Memphis taxi accommodate?

Most Memphis taxis are standard sedans that can legally carry up to 4 passengers. Some companies offer minivan taxis for larger groups upon request.

Should I tip my taxi driver in Memphis?

Yes, tipping is customary. The standard gratuity is 15-20% of the fare for good service. For exceptional service or assistance with luggage, consider tipping on the higher end of this range.

Can I request a specific type of taxi, such as a wheelchair-accessible vehicle?

Yes, most Memphis taxi companies offer wheelchair-accessible vehicles upon request. It’s advisable to specify this need when booking and allow extra time as these specialized vehicles may be in limited supply.
